Plot Summary
This release captures Uli Jon Roth performing his legendary 1978 Tokyo Tapes material with his current band. The concert showcases Roth's iconic guitar work and his signature melodic style, revisiting the groundbreaking performances that cemented his legacy as a pioneering guitarist.

Fun Fact
The original 'Tokyo Tapes' album was recorded during Scorpions' first-ever visit to Japan in 1978, and it was Uli Jon Roth's final live album with the band before he departed to pursue his solo career.
